Don't know if you are still looking but I know of both quite well.
Both lovely schools with happy children and parents

Aykely is cheaper. Some people are a bit snobby about it but it's generally fine. Doesn't tend to feed into major public schools if that's what you're interested in but does go right through to 16 (at least - not sure if there's a 6th form, there might be). Don't think it's very academic.

Swanbourne is a traditional, quite upmarket Prep. Most go through to 13 and on to public schools. Non selective but has lots of very bright children as well as those with SEN. Think it's quite academic and very sporty.

There's also Milton Keynes Prep and the Webber School.
